2. 4.CONCLUSION AND FUTURE WORK

2.1. Researchers in Information Technology (IT) focalize their efforts to promote many SCM business solutions, ranging from enterprise resource planning (ERP), best of breed supply chain software, e-business applications to web services.

2.2. Therefore, mobile web service-based

2.2.1. business information systems have developed a new paradigm of technology revolution in heterogeneous data source connectivity along supply chain.

2.3. First, we propose a large definition of mobile web service and their architecture and classification. Then, we present some research of mobile web service for supply chain management.

2.3.1. Unfortunately, we conclude that the development of mobile web services for intra-organizational use is still slow.

4. 2.MOBILE WEB SERVICE

4.1. Mobile web service is the technology that allows to provide, consume, web service using mobile devices such as phone, tablet, laptop or other wireless device, permitting users to access services at anytime and anywhere

4.1.1. Several criteria characterize any solution of the mobile web services such as scalability, availability, reliability, ubiquity, security, ease of use and immediacy

4.1.1.1. hose criteria are fundamental to deploy mobile web service relayed to the mobile device and the wireless connection. Therefore, the researcher community was based to propose a mobile web service
